Google Charts: Как я могу изменить «Выберите значение ...» в controlType: CategoryFilter of ControlWrapper - PullRequest
2 голосов
/ 23 ноября 2011

Мне нужно знать, как изменить «Выберите значение ...» в controlType: CategoryFilter of ControlWrapper

Пример:

 // Define a category picker control for the Gender column    
var categoryPicker = new google.visualization.ControlWrapper({
          'controlType': 'CategoryFilter',
          'containerId': 'control2',
          'options': {
        'filterColumnLabel': 'Sexo',
      'ui': {
          'labelStacking': 'vertical',
              'allowTyping': false,
              'allowMultiple': false,
            }
          },
      'state': {'selectedValues': ['']} // this don't solve my problem
        }); 

Это показывает мне одно поле выбора, как это:
[Выберите значение ...]
[Человек]
[Женщина]

И мне нужно это:
[Выберите пол ...]
[Человек]
[Женщина]

Спасибо!

1 Ответ

3 голосов
/ 23 ноября 2011

Вы можете использовать параметр ui.caption, чтобы изменить отображаемое значение, когда ничего не выбрано.

Изменить:

  'ui': {
          'labelStacking': 'vertical',
          'allowTyping': false,
          'allowMultiple': false,
        }

на:

  'ui': {
          'labelStacking': 'vertical',
          'allowTyping': false,
          'allowMultiple': false,
          'caption' : 'Choose sex'
        }
...